State & Nagel Park is a park in Ohio, at a modelled 253 m. Rumpke Mountain stands 319 m to the northwest, 20 miles off. The nearest named place is Juilfs Park, a park 0.4 miles away. Ohio River Scenic Byway passes 2.9 miles off. 19 named summits stand within 25 miles.

Months averaging 50–80 °F: Apr–Oct.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 32 | 35 | 44 | 55 | 64 | 72 | 76 | 75 | 68 | 56 | 45 | 36 |
| Precip in | 2.9 | 2.8 | 3.9 | 4.4 | 4.7 | 4.6 | 4.4 | 3.4 | 3.1 | 3.1 | 2.9 | 3.3 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Cincinnati Muni AP Lunken FLD, 5 mi away.
